Description This piece took over 3 months to generate. I originally built the model using an older Poser model, textured the boots and outfit, built the gloves, and got the lighting close to what I envisioned... but it just didn't look right.

I tried 3 - 4 different poses with different lighting and camera angles, but something just wasn't coming together. I sent some early samples to the guy that asked for the piece and he gave me great feedback - leading me to chose a different model and different clothes altogether. I rebuilt her from scratch.

But something STILL wasn't right. Vue just wasn't rendering the image correctly, so I upgraded my render software and got the body correct. But the face still wasn't right.

3 faces and 3 complete repaints later, Sunder Shock was finally a living piece! I've been working on this one since May - the most work of any commission to date.
